If passed, the referendum from the ex-governor would be non-binding, so its function would serve only as a barometer of voter sentiment.
Former Gov. Pat Quinn, left, turns in a proposal on March 27, 2024, to Peter Polacek, managing editor council journal for Office Of City Clerk, for a Chicago ordinance calling for a November voter referendum question on whether any state or local taxpayer money should be spent to build a new stadium for the Chicago Bears or White Sox. Johnson has seemed more receptive to stadium subsidies if teams provide “meaningful private investment” and provide a “public benefit.”
The referendum question would ask voters: “Shall the people of Chicago provide any taxpayer subsidies to the Chicago Bears or Chicago White Sox in order to build a new stadium or real estate development?” Mayor Richard M. Daley looks at a model of a redesign plan for Soldier Field on Nov. 14, 2000. Daley helped usher along taxpayer help for the renovation.
